Output e9034159112e65c564e8475468df3231543f8ce78afc2b84a3af00551264e0b1:1

value
999523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e96080d4ad705ee25b7742c2ebc16d2a10473a95 OP_EQUAL
address
3NxzyQLqzo2ksddTjHUuWSMTfSXnXShrko
transaction
e9034159112e65c564e8475468df3231543f8ce78afc2b84a3af00551264e0b1
confirmations
343854
spent
true